How is the Redlands, CA housing market right now?
The median home sale price in Redlands, CA is $682,000, up 6.7% year-over-year. Homes sell in an average of 50 days with 136 active listings. The market is currently a seller's market. (Source: Redfin monthly MLS data, as of May 2026 — the most recent Redfin release; Redfin publishes each month's data on a ~6-week lag.)
Is Redlands a buyer's or seller's market?
Redlands, CA is currently a seller's market, based on 2.9 months of supply and homes selling in about 50 days. How we determine this →

What does the Redlands housing market data show?
| Metric | Value |
|---|---|
| Median sale price | $682,000 |
| Median list price | $672,500 |
| Year-over-year price change | +6.7% |
| Average days on market | 50 days |
| Active inventory | 136 listings |
| Months of supply | 2.9 months |
| Sale-to-list price ratio | 99.7% |
| Median price per sq ft | $378/sq ft |
| Homes sold (latest month) | 47 |
| New listings (latest month) | 74 |
| Listings with a price cut | 18.4% |
| Market condition | Seller's market |
Source: Redfin · Updated monthly
How much do homes cost in Redlands by property type?
How the Redlands, CA market breaks down across single-family homes, condos, and townhouses.
| Property type | Median price | Price / sq ft | Homes sold | Days on market |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Single-family | $682,750 | $378/sq ft | 44 | 47 days |
| Condo / Co-op | $398,000 | $372/sq ft | 1 | 81 days |
| Townhouse | $520,000 | $288/sq ft | 1 | 186 days |
Source: Redfin · Updated monthly
The Redlands housing market is currently classified as a seller's market with a median sale price of $682,000. Prices have risen 6.7% compared to last year, with homes spending an average of 50 days on market, indicating 2.9 months of inventory.With limited inventory, homes sell quickly and buyers should be prepared to act decisively and competitively to secure a property.The price-to-income ratio of 6.4x provides context for how home values compare to local earning capacity.

What is it like to live in Redlands?
Redlands is a community of approximately 73K residents with a median age of 35.6 years.The median household income is $99,158, which reflects a relatively affluent area with strong earning potential. 43.7%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her, indicating a highly educated population.
Homeownership rates are at 57.4%, showing a blend of owner and renter-occupied properties. The average commute time is 24.9 minutes, which makes this an excellent choice for those seeking short commutes to employment centers.Overall, Redlands offers a balanced lifestyle with accessible home values relative to local income levels.
